If your uPVC windows won't close properly, it may be because of an indentation between the frame and the sash. This problem can cause draughts, but it can also cause dampness and water damage. You can test it by putting a piece paper between the sash frame and the sash, to see whether the sash can be shut.

To fix it, you'll need to remove the seals around the frame and the sash. The next step is to remove the locking mechanism from its place within the frame. To open the gearbox you'll need a flat screwdriver or torch. After you have removed your gearbox, you'll have to replace it with a new one of the same type and size.

Repair of window frames made of UPVC

It's important to repair any holes, cracks or broken seals on your uPVC Windows as quickly as is possible. These problems can cause the glass of your windows to fog up and may also lead water leaks. Furthermore, the frame damage can decrease the insulation value of your home and result in increased energy costs. Fortunately, most of these issues can be repaired with some simple DIY repairs or by hiring a skilled professional.

UPVC window repairs are less expensive than replacing the entire unit. However, in some instances, it's better to replace the whole unit. This is especially true when the frame is damaged beyond repair. The cost of an UPVC replacement window is determined by several factors, including the kind of material used and the amount of labor involved. A complete replacement could cost between $100 and $1000 per window. The price will differ according to the severity of the damage and whether or not a new installation is needed.

It is essential to wash UPVC windows on a regular basis to avoid moisture and dirt buildup. This will allow you to avoid costly repairs later on. You should do this at least once a year. You may also apply WD-40 to lubricate the moving parts of your UPVC window. It is best to employ a soft brush in order to get rid of any cobwebs or dust from the frame prior to cleaning it. You can also sand any scuff marks on frames to make them appear new again.

A leaky UPVC window may be caused by a variety of factors, including weather conditions and general wear and tear. These factors can cause the UPVC window to warp or even break. It is costly to repair this damage, so you should find a professional to fix it.

Another issue that is common is water condensation between glass panes of your double-glazed UPVC windows. This can happen when the window frames are not fitted correctly, or if the nails fins are loose and are no longer able to create a solid seal. A specialist in uPVC repair will replace the seals and ensure that the window is well sealed to prevent drafts and increase efficiency in energy use.
